Building Damage Repair in Katy, TX
Building damage repair services address issues caused by weather, accidents, or structural wear that compromise the safety and integrity of residential properties. Projects can include fixing roof damage from storms, repairing foundation cracks, restoring walls after water intrusion, or addressing structural issues resulting from shifting or settling. Homeowners interested in this service should understand the scope of repairs needed, the extent of damage, and any potential impact on property safety or value before requesting assistance.
Property owners typically seek building damage repair to restore their homes to a safe and stable condition. It is important to clarify the specific types of damage present, such as leaks, cracks, or structural instability, and to understand the necessary steps for repair. Knowing the extent of the damage and the materials involved can help in planning the appropriate repairs and ensuring the property’s long-term durability.

Common Building Damage Repair Jobs
Roof damage repair - restores the roof’s integrity after storms, leaks, or fallen debris.
Foundation stabilization - addresses cracks or shifts to maintain structural safety.
Wall and ceiling repairs - fixes cracks, holes, or water damage to improve interior safety and appearance.
Window and door frame repair - restores proper function and security after impact or deterioration.
Siding and exterior wall repair - replaces or patches damaged siding to protect against weather elements.
Fire and smoke damage restoration - cleans and repairs affected areas to prevent further deterioration.
Building Damage Repair Questions
What types of building damage require repair services? Common issues include water intrusion, structural cracks, fire damage, and storm-related impacts that compromise safety and stability.
How can I tell if my property has structural damage? Signs include visible cracks in walls or foundation, sagging floors, or doors and windows that don’t close properly.
What is the process for repairing damage caused by storms or water? The process typically involves assessment, water or debris removal, structural stabilization, and restoring affected areas.
